Description: The GTK+ theme was created using GNOME Color Chooser.
Instalation: The most of GTK style is generated by GNOME Color Chooser The gtkrc-2.0-user file must be included to gtkrc-2.0 after gnome-color-chooser's item Recomended icon theme is ACYL In order to enable transparent window background you need GreeScreen plugin for compiz.
